Following up is a cycle of activities that a lot of marketeers dread to do. Even myself at times because it is draining but is it important yes.
Reason:
1) Most people don’t buy at the first opportunity that you present to them your offer.
2) Many people forget what you say the first time round.
3) Perhaps at that point of time, they don’t need your services/products even if they are from the target group.
So Following up with a client/customer is key to achieving your sales objective.
Here’s some tactics that I use to get people to tune in to me.
1) Give them an idea of where you meet them.
2) Recall back what you mention to them in the last conversation.
3) Focus on just one thing!
4) Go through some points and focus on their attention. Yes the moment they feel awkward, try doing something else.
5) Close the sale, if you feel its time.
